Enjoy a performance of the Greek myth of Persephone, or how the seasons came to be. Lord Pluto takes persephone away from the earth and her mother, Goddess Demeter, and holds her captive in Hades. But, with the help of children in the audience, Persephone returns and we all learn how the seasons came to be.

Mill River Park Collaborative is a 501(c)3 nonprofit dedicated to creating and sustaining a world-class park in the heart of Downtown Stamford. Through the support of private donors, members and the City of Stamford, the Collaborative guides the long-term development of Mill River Park as a vibrant, evolving greenspace where the community can gather to relax, play, learn and connect with nature.
